Professor Erle Ellis studied how human societies have transformed the planet. He found that cultural practices have evolved to give humans extraordinary influence over ecosystems. This has led to both positive and negative impacts on the environment.

Human societies have not just adapted to the natural world, but have learned to transform it. Professor Erle Ellis from the University of Maryland Baltimore County explains how cultural practices have evolved to give humans great power over the ecosystems that sustain us.

From early uses of fire to cook food and shape landscapes to modern systems like industrial agriculture, global trade, and rapidly growing cities, societies have developed powerful tools and institutions. These social and cultural advances have allowed humans to reshape the planet on a massive scale while improving their ability to survive and thrive.

Understanding the Anthropocene and Human Impact Ellis is a leading researcher studying the Anthropocene, the current geological age defined by the large-scale impact of human activity on Earth. He leads the Anthroecology Lab, which examines how human societies interact with ecosystems at every level, from local environments to the entire planet.

His work focuses on how these relationships can be guided toward more sustainable outcomes. In recent years, the concept of the Anthropocene has gained even broader attention across science and policy discussions.

Progress for People, Costs for the Planet Human innovation has brought major gains in health, longevity, and quality of life. At the same time, these advances have come with serious environmental costs. Climate change, species extinctions, and widespread pollution are all linked to the ways human societies have expanded and intensified their use of natural resources.

These challenges highlight the need for action. A better future depends on addressing environmental damage while maintaining the benefits that human progress has made possible.

Beyond Crisis Thinking Toward Collective Action Ellis argues that focusing only on environmental crisis can miss a key point. The same collective abilities that allowed societies to transform the planet can also be used to improve it. History shows that when people cooperate, they can solve complex problems and reshape their surroundings in positive ways.

Rather than relying solely on narratives of limits or collapse, long-term solutions may depend on tapping into shared goals and collective ambition.

Recent research continues to support this perspective, emphasizing that social cooperation and cultural change are essential for addressing global environmental challenges.

The Power of Social and Cultural Systems Ellis also highlights the limits of relying only on natural sciences to predict and manage the rapid changes seen in the Anthropocene. While scientific data is critical, it is social and cultural systems that have consistently enabled societies to adapt and succeed.

Institutions, shared values, and collective decision-making play a central role in shaping outcomes. These same systems will be crucial in building more sustainable relationships with the natural world.

If a better future is to be achieved, these capabilities must extend beyond human societies to include the broader web of life.

Reconnecting People and Nature Ellis shares that reconnecting people and nature can start by emphasizing kinship relationships among all living beings. This perspective aligns with growing global efforts to restore ecosystems, support Indigenous stewardship, and use technology to strengthen conservation efforts.
